Australian duo playing Trailside Cafe & Inn

-

Australian duo Hat Fitz and Cara are playing the Trailside Cafe & Inn in Mount Stewart tonight Hat Fitz is a “veteran” wild man of the blues scene in Australia.

He has a record 18 straight appearance­s at Byron’s East Coast Blues and Roots Festival, a record that is not likely to ever be broken, and one which bears testimony to his amazing live performanc­es and popularity with festival goers.

Irish-born folksinger Cara Robinson draws on her soul background - having toured Europe and the USA with singers such as Jamiroquai and the hugely popular Corinne BaileyRae - and although blessed with a sensationa­l voice she was not content to be labelled as ‘just a singer’.

She has taken to drumming duties as well as washboards, flute and tin whistle, sometimes all at once.

“We’re really excited for this show,” says owner Pat Deighan.

“Everyone who saw them at East Coast Music Week in Newfoundla­nd couldn’t stop raving about there live show.”
